About the job

The Payroll Officer position at CDC NSW is all about making a significant impact behind the scenes while ensuring that frontline teams are paid accurately and on time. This role is crucial for keeping New South Wales moving, as it supports a large team of over 2,000 employees across multiple sites. The team thrives on collaboration and care, creating a supportive environment where everyone can contribute to the mission of connecting communities.

You'll be responsible for

📊

Contributing to the payroll process

Be an important contributor to the end-to-end payroll process across multiple sites and brands.
📝

Processing entitlements

Process entitlements including new starters, terminations, overtime, allowances, and leave.
📈

Managing payroll data

Manage payroll data from timesheets, spreadsheets, and time & attendance systems.
